    Not everyone taking these drugs will experience a change in weight. Weight changes are considered a side effect for both Wellbutrin XL and Wellbutrin SR. Studies of Wellbutrin XL show that 23% of people taking a dose of 150 to 300 mg per day lost 5 pounds or more. In the same studies, 11% of people gained more than 5 pounds.

    Each extended-release tablet contains naltrexone 8 mg/bupropion 90 mg: Initial dose: Week 1: One tablet orally once a day in the morning. Week 2: One tablet orally 2 times a day (morning and evening) Week 3: Two tablets orally in the morning and 1 tablet orally in the evening. Week 4: Two tablets orally 2 times a day (morning and evening)

    The usual adult target dose for WELLBUTRIN SR is 300 mg/day, given as 150 mg twice daily. Initiate dosing with 150 mg/day given as a single daily dose in the morning. After 3 days of dosing, the dose may be increased to the 300-mg/day target dose, given as 150 mg twice daily. There should be an interval of at least 8 hours between successive doses.
